At the request of 14th District Attorney General Craig Northcott, TBI Agents continue to investigate the circumstances leading to an officer-involved shooting that occurred Friday night in Tullahoma.

Preliminary information indicates that officers with the Tullahoma Police Department responded to the Walmart store located along North Jackson Street after receiving information that a wanted individual was inside. Officers located the man, identified as Mark Wade Luttrell, Jr. (DOB 10/1/84), inside the store and approached him. At some point during the confrontation, Luttrell attempted to pull a gun on officers. One of the officers fired at Luttrell, striking him. He was pronounced dead at the scene.

This continues to be an active and ongoing investigation, as TBI Special Agents, assisted by a team of Forensic Scientists, gather any and all relevant interviews and evidence. As in any case, our investigative findings will be shared with the District Attorney General throughout the process for his consideration and review.

As is our policy, the TBI does not identify the officers involved in these types of incidents and instead refers questions of that nature to their respective department.
